New Delhi, Aug. 26 -- Gold and silver prices on August 26: The price of the yellow metal in India's retail market climbed during early trade on Wednesday, 26 August, amid a fall in crude oil prices and a weakening US dollar.

MCX gold October futures were trading 0.13% higher at Rs.1,63,041 per 10 grams, while MCX silver September futures were 0.48% up at Rs.2,45,299 per kg at around 9:50 AM today.

Though oil prices have crashed, the clouds of uncertainty over the Middle East conflict persist. This is prompting investors to move towards precious metals such as gold and silver as a hedging strategy.
